BBS to develop digital poverty database

Bangladesh Bureau of Statistics (BBS) in cooperation with the World Bank will develop a digital poverty database, accommodating necessary information of around 34 families across the country.

A pilot project styled "Development of the Bangladesh Poverty Database" to collect house and family information was launched at Narsingdi Circuit House auditorium Saturday.     

State Minister for Water Resources Muhammad Nazrul Islam, Bir Protik, formally inaugurated the project. The database is the first of its kind in Bangladesh.

The minister underscored the need for right information for the country's development. He said this initiative will help the government prepare its roadmap properly.

He said once the database is prepared, all the government and non-government agencies would be able to reach the services quickly and properly to the targeted sections. Besides, this database also can be utilised for election purposes.

Upon the successful completion of the five-day pilot project, the authorities are planning to begin main project by March next year.
